What does David's story teach us about trust in God during difficult times?

Answered in 1 source

David's reliance on God amidst trials exemplifies deep faith and trust.

The life of David, especially during his trials, serves as a poignant testament to unwavering trust in God despite overwhelming adversity. In 1 Samuel 22:3-4, we observe David's trust in God as he seeks asylum for his parents while his own life is in peril. This action reflects a heart that recognizes the safety found in the Lord above all worldly turmoil. David's experience reminds us that placing our trust in God, especially during times of distress, allows us to navigate through life's challenges with the assurance that God is sovereignly in control. His history of faithfulness provides us with the confidence that even when circumstances seem dire, God’s protection and providence are ever-present.
Scripture References: 1 Samuel 22:3-4, Psalm 46:1
